99942 Apophis - Popular Culture

Popular Culture

  • The alternate reality game speculat1on.net refers to the asteroid Apophis on numerous occasions, basing its timeline on the asteroid's twelve-year cycle.
  • The asteroid Apophis colliding with the Earth nearly wipes out humanity and ushers in a post-apocalyptic age in id Software's Rage.
  • The metal band Type O Negative names Apophis as the bringer of the Apocalypse on Friday 13th 2029, in their song "The Profits of Doom" on the album Dead Again.
  • The band Enter Shikari comments on Apophis's possible impact of Earth in their song "Zzzonked" on the album Common Dreads.
  • The webcomic Homestuck begins with the premise of meteors crashing to Earth on April 13th.
